Tk Source Code

Timeline
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

112 check-ins using file generic/tkImage.c version ec54b162

2024-05-21
09:06
Merge 9.0 check-in: 52ea1fd5 user: jan.nijtmans tags: revised_text, tip-466
2024-05-20
20:14
b2 -> b3, as preparation for next release check-in: 2c8c1f0d user: jan.nijtmans tags: trunk, main
17:51
merge release check-in: bff5b110 user: dgp tags: trunk, main
17:16
Fix [527cb3cd5d]: Documentation of ttk states. user1/user2 are no longer misused for other (internal) purposes check-in: 5f774964 user: jan.nijtmans tags: trunk, main
2024-05-18
20:51
Merge-mark check-in: e9f6fed6 user: jan.nijtmans tags: trunk, main
2024-05-17
16:09
merge trunk Closed-Leaf check-in: 58f75f99 user: dgp tags: core-9-0-b2-rc, core-9-0-b2
15:16
Document user1-user6, and make them usable in scripts. See [527cb3cd5d] check-in: 6569a150 user: jan.nijtmans tags: trunk, main
2024-05-16
14:07
Merge 9.0 check-in: b05736e1 user: jan.nijtmans tags: revised_text, tip-466
2024-05-15
16:38
Using the application's TkMainInfo struct for sharing the data of the trough's inner box in a thread-safe manner when drawing the ttk::scale widget of the "default" theme. check-in: 5b319036 user: csaba tags: trunk, main
10:03
Scaling-related improvements in the "classic" theme. check-in: ba8f743b user: csaba tags: trunk, main
2024-05-14
17:24
Use more conventional Markdown syntax check-in: d850ad86 user: dgp tags: core-9-0-b2-rc
17:17
merge trunk check-in: eda7d647 user: dgp tags: core-9-0-b2-rc
10:37
Merge 9.0 check-in: 027db524 user: jan.nijtmans tags: revised_text, tip-466
2024-05-13
19:23
Merge 8.7 check-in: e2d54968 user: jan.nijtmans tags: trunk, main
13:46
Merge 8.7 check-in: a06c63fa user: jan.nijtmans tags: trunk, main
12:51
Better way to set the borderwidth of two style elements of the "classic" theme to 2. check-in: 5b8a3eb7 user: csaba tags: trunk, main
08:16
Backout [de6e3772e2] Closed-Leaf check-in: 308c692b user: jan.nijtmans tags: bug-bb52855781
2024-05-12
19:01
Fix [bb52855781]: ttk treeview tests not robust against display scaling. check-in: 23efad1a user: fvogel tags: trunk, main
18:57
merge trunk check-in: 54a6e460 user: fvogel tags: bug-bb52855781
17:32
One more adaptation of the "classic" theme to the look of current Tk core widgets. check-in: 85219d09 user: csaba tags: trunk, main
2024-05-11
23:39
Merge 8.7 (left-over spacing) check-in: dad301ac user: jan.nijtmans tags: trunk, main
2024-05-10
17:30
Code cleanup related mainly to the "classic" theme. check-in: 85b23b6a user: csaba tags: trunk, main
14:16
4 more usages of Tk_GetPixelsFromObj(). Remove duplicated MODULE_SCOPE definitions check-in: c922fd90 user: jan.nijtmans tags: trunk, main
2024-05-09
22:55
Since "borderWidth" are pixels, not ints, Tk_GetPixelsFromObj() should be used check-in: 1faba715 user: jan.nijtmans tags: trunk, main
21:57
Fix warning: tkImgListFormat.c:1092:5: warning: variable 'suffixAlpha' is used uninitialized whenever switch default is taken [-Wsometimes-uninitialized] check-in: 74c46343 user: jan.nijtmans tags: trunk, main
21:46
(c) -> © check-in: e26ecf89 user: jan.nijtmans tags: trunk, main
18:39
Improvements related to the "classic" theme, submitted by Emiliano Gavilan (see ticket [aa2dd4c16d]). check-in: 07a0b1a0 user: csaba tags: trunk, main
2024-05-06
07:33
Fix [ff5417505b]: xlib/X11/X.h not compilable on x64 Windows, using gcc check-in: cf6c186a user: jan.nijtmans tags: trunk, main
2024-05-05
21:53
Let this bugfix branch build and test at Github Actions. check-in: de6e3772 user: fvogel tags: bug-bb52855781
21:51
Document changes made in the previous commit and in [c7ae9a87]. check-in: 37e7939e user: fvogel tags: bug-bb52855781
21:35
Fix [bb52855781]: ttk treeview tests not robust against display scaling. check-in: fefb2439 user: fvogel tags: bug-bb52855781
2024-05-04
15:53
Update X11 header-files to the latest version check-in: 98095432 user: jan.nijtmans tags: trunk, main
15:48
3 missing "static" keywords. One wrong type-casts. Don't use deprecated XK_Page_Up/XK_Page_Down in tMacOSXKeysyms.h any more check-in: b5fb557a user: jan.nijtmans tags: trunk, main
2024-05-03
20:24
merge trunk check-in: 8c7ca0ec user: fvogel tags: revised_text, tip-466
20:21
Fix [3c2a3a988f]: ttk entry-2.1.1 fails on Ubuntu 22.04 or xvfb. check-in: b12fa3e0 user: fvogel tags: trunk, main
17:56
merge trunk check-in: e092274b user: dgp tags: core-9-0-b2-rc
11:54
More deprecated keysyms Closed-Leaf check-in: 19b1b7ae user: jan.nijtmans tags: xlib-update
10:41
Handle effects of X11-update to keysyms check-in: ac1a6271 user: jan.nijtmans tags: xlib-update
10:11
Update to latest X11. Too many changes to rush into 9.0b2 check-in: 8f3a6048 user: jan.nijtmans tags: xlib-update
2024-05-01
21:10
Use Tcl_NewBooleanObj() where appropriate check-in: 64c5f686 user: jan.nijtmans tags: trunk, main
17:26
Widget Demo: added demo script for ttk::spinbox widgets. check-in: 60e60666 user: csaba tags: trunk, main
09:05
Backout [15e322ca]: Eliminate the use of Tcl_GetPathType(), somehow doesn't work correctly check-in: f37a004d user: jan.nijtmans tags: trunk, main
2024-04-30
12:26
Fix [a84de1a4d3]: Documentation errors, last remaining errors (after all Harold's fixes!) check-in: 1eb1db5c user: jan.nijtmans tags: trunk, main
11:17
Fix TkCygwinMainEx() function: Didn't work on Cygwin X11 yet, because it used the wrong Tk library name. Also symplify this function (int -> void return) Fix warning in tkWinTest.c check-in: 3fde0cbf user: jan.nijtmans tags: trunk, main
08:48
Merge 8.7: fix compiler warning in tkConfig.c. Eliminate the last usage of Tcl_GetPathType() (which is documented as 'Obsolete' in Tcl) check-in: c3a35eef user: jan.nijtmans tags: trunk, main
08:35
doc syntax correction. only remaining htmlhelp error: "CrtPhImgFmt: SYNOPSIS: output-directive: ignoring .fi" check-in: 3121bc61 user: oehhar tags: trunk, main
08:19
doc syntax correction in loadTk.n check-in: faf4e21b user: oehhar tags: trunk, main
2024-04-29
17:25
WIP: First round of changes summary pulled from release notes. check-in: 54094dae user: dgp tags: core-9-0-b2-rc
17:20
typo check-in: a86114c4 user: dgp tags: core-9-0-b2-rc
17:17
Intro for changes file check-in: cbd80ad1 user: dgp tags: core-9-0-b2-rc
14:02
merge trunk check-in: 4c2667a9 user: dgp tags: core-9-0-b2-rc
2024-04-26
21:20
Merge-mark check-in: a1478a7f user: jan.nijtmans tags: trunk, main
2024-04-25
17:12
Minor cosmetic improvements in ttkDefaultTheme.c. check-in: 3d6ad1cd user: csaba tags: trunk, main
2024-04-24
15:19
merge trunk check-in: 91fa7e82 user: dgp tags: core-9-0-b2-rc
2024-04-21
11:14
[ab839efc5f]: text edit undo: clearing text instead of restoring. The revised_text branch does not suffer from the problem, just merge the non-regression test. check-in: 1054588e user: fvogel tags: revised_text, tip-466
11:11
Fix [ab839efc5f]: text edit undo: clearing text instead of restoring. check-in: f1acaf08 user: fvogel tags: trunk, main
2024-04-18
17:10
merge trunk check-in: 332f21bc user: dgp tags: core-9-0-b2-rc
2024-04-17
20:40
Merge 9.0 check-in: 9b7c3afd user: jan.nijtmans tags: revised_text, tip-466
16:55
Merge 8.7 check-in: b42ce784 user: jan.nijtmans tags: trunk, main
2024-04-16
15:31
In Tk 9.0, remove some unneeded "-encoding utf-8" (it's already the default) check-in: e366618b user: jan.nijtmans tags: trunk, main
2024-04-05
15:45
changes file removed check-in: bb0eccc1 user: dgp tags: rc0, core-9-0-b2-rc
15:43
Remove changes file pending decisions on TIP 693. check-in: ac28fa4f user: dgp tags: core-9-0-b2-rc
2024-04-04
23:03
merge trunk check-in: 4f8673a0 user: dgp tags: core-9-0-b2-rc
2024-03-29
14:45
Merge 8.7 check-in: 9ceed359 user: jan.nijtmans tags: trunk, main
2024-03-27
14:41
Merge 8.7 check-in: 33ae483b user: jan.nijtmans tags: trunk, main
2024-03-26
16:46
Merge 9.0 check-in: 7b5865b0 user: jan.nijtmans tags: revised_text, tip-466
13:08
merge trunk check-in: 520abfb4 user: dgp tags: core-9-0-b2-rc
2024-03-25
20:35
Merge 8.7 check-in: 0f1246b1 user: jan.nijtmans tags: trunk, main
18:21
open release branch check-in: fa3e608f user: dgp tags: core-9-0-b2-rc
2024-03-23
21:02
Merge 9.0 check-in: e3329a34 user: jan.nijtmans tags: revised_text, tip-466
19:29
Merge-mark check-in: e946ab66 user: jan.nijtmans tags: trunk, main
18:57
Merge 8.7 check-in: a697cdf4 user: jan.nijtmans tags: trunk, main
15:40
Rebase to 9.0 Leaf check-in: 8bf0b9d0 user: jan.nijtmans tags: tip-687
15:37
Add some -locale testcases check-in: 9a36741b user: jan.nijtmans tags: tip-687
2024-03-22
20:02
Fix [10705db626]: Missing spaces in man pages. check-in: f1da7fd7 user: fvogel tags: revised_text, tip-466
20:02
Fix [10705db626]: Missing spaces in man pages. check-in: 45a37b47 user: fvogel tags: trunk, main
2024-03-19
21:59
merge trunk check-in: e49e54d2 user: fvogel tags: revised_text, tip-466
21:54
Fix [fdc0ed342d]: Segfault on focus -force with xvfb. check-in: 21fb5661 user: fvogel tags: trunk, main
12:44
Merge 8.7 check-in: 075356b2 user: jan.nijtmans tags: trunk, main
2024-03-17
19:45
Merge 8.7 check-in: 2f22c724 user: jan.nijtmans tags: trunk, main
2024-03-16
20:10
Fix [8912083dc]: Error with property TKNSString.UTF8String. Fix indenting check-in: 0830d31d user: jan.nijtmans tags: trunk, main
2024-03-15
08:52
Merge 8.7. Fix comment (Tk 9.0 doesn't use CESU-8 internally any more) check-in: e906cbef user: jan.nijtmans tags: trunk, main
02:00
merge trunk check-in: fe0fb015 user: fvogel tags: revised_text, tip-466
02:00
Complement to the fix for [47d4f29159]: Ignored binding scripts for events with detail field NotifyInferior. check-in: 7200f04e user: fvogel tags: trunk, main
2024-03-13
22:56
Tcl_LinkVar doesn't need typecast any more (starting with Tcl 8.7) check-in: 3b41748d user: jan.nijtmans tags: trunk, main
22:29
Less type-casts, less use of [S length], fix indenting check-in: 844c1df4 user: jan.nijtmans tags: trunk, main
2024-03-08
16:31
Remove some dead code check-in: e6a66e4c user: jan.nijtmans tags: trunk, main
08:07
Merge-mark check-in: fd66b991 user: jan.nijtmans tags: trunk, main
2024-03-07
20:07
merge trunk check-in: ebd6b603 user: fvogel tags: revised_text, tip-466
20:07
Fix [47d4f29159]: Ignored binding scripts for events with detail field NotifyInferior. Patch from Erik Leunissen. check-in: 41386b6c user: fvogel tags: trunk, main
16:14
Merge 8.7 check-in: 6ec06b5b user: jan.nijtmans tags: trunk, main
2024-03-06
21:01
Merge 9.0 check-in: 1ac1e6d7 user: jan.nijtmans tags: revised_text, tip-466
17:04
Merge 8.7 check-in: 69e7e28f user: jan.nijtmans tags: trunk, main
14:24
Merge 8.7 check-in: 752ae33c user: jan.nijtmans tags: trunk, main
2024-03-05
21:24
Merge 9.0 check-in: 50da3c48 user: jan.nijtmans tags: revised_text, tip-466
21:00
Merge 8.7. b1 -> b2: preparation for release check-in: b31b0d14 user: jan.nijtmans tags: trunk, main
2024-02-19
15:02
Rebase to latest trunk check-in: 061311b0 user: jan.nijtmans tags: tip-687
14:44
Merge 9.0 check-in: d862cb36 user: jan.nijtmans tags: revised_text, tip-466
14:30
Merge 8.7 check-in: 5d058568 user: jan.nijtmans tags: trunk, main
13:49
Update documentation check-in: f252a5d7 user: jan.nijtmans tags: tip-687
13:20
Rebase to latest trunk check-in: 2c206c63 user: jan.nijtmans tags: tip-687
13:09
Merge 8.7 check-in: bbdba9ab user: jan.nijtmans tags: trunk, main
12:54
Merge 9.0 check-in: dbc70962 user: jan.nijtmans tags: revised_text, tip-466
12:49
Merge 8.7 check-in: 8dc780cf user: jan.nijtmans tags: trunk, main
12:39
Merge 9.0 check-in: fa842839 user: jan.nijtmans tags: revised_text, tip-466
12:36
Merge 8.7 check-in: 1aeab0c8 user: jan.nijtmans tags: trunk, main
08:40
Rebase to latest trunk Closed-Leaf check-in: 5961ea7d user: jan.nijtmans tags: tip-686
2024-02-16
15:46
Merge 9.0 check-in: 056bd45b user: jan.nijtmans tags: revised_text, tip-466
15:29
Merge 8.7 check-in: f25026c5 user: jan.nijtmans tags: trunk, main
09:38
Merge 9.0 check-in: 2f485cf5 user: jan.nijtmans tags: revised_text, tip-466
09:03
Merge 8.7 check-in: dac08ee2 user: jan.nijtmans tags: trunk, main
2024-02-14
15:44
Merge 8.7 check-in: 778311ee user: jan.nijtmans tags: trunk, main